My worst nightmare almost came true on our last Bali trip. A nasty fever hit me out of nowhere, spiking to over 104 degrees. My partner, bless his heart, started looking into options. We were staying at a beautiful resort, but the thought of needing serious medical help in a foreign country was terrifying. That’s when we stumbled upon the concept of an emergency medical evacuation service.

Turns out, there are quite a few options. We learned about Bali medical concierge packages. A standard one, covering basic coordination and support, costs around IDR 6,000,000 per person. For IDR 9,500,000 per person, you can get a premium package with specialist access, which felt like a much safer bet given my symptoms. We even found Dr. Ari, who does villa call-out consultations for about $150 AUD, including treatment and medication. That’s a fantastic option for less severe issues.

Emergency Evacuation and Concierge Services

The real eye-opener was understanding what happens if things get really bad and you need to be evacuated to Australia. Bali Premium Trip, for example, offers 24/7 access to the best hospitals in Bali with English-speaking doctors. This kind of peace of mind is invaluable when you’re feeling vulnerable. It’s not just about getting to a hospital; it’s about navigating the whole system. Bali private hospitals and international clinics increasingly offer telemedicine, health consultations, and crucially, emergency evacuations. The Bali International Hospital really stood out, offering personalized concierge services for travel, insurance, and medical arrangements – a one-stop shop for what can be an incredibly complex situation.
